#e3c02e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e3c02e is composed of 89% red, 75.3%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 15.4% magenta, 79.7%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 48.4 degrees, a saturation of 76.4% and a lightness of 53.5%. #e3c02e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ff5c with #c78100. Closest websafe color is: #cccc33.

#e3c02e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e3c02e has RGB values of R:227, G:192, B:46 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.15, Y:0.8,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14925870.

Shades and Tints of #e3c02e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100d02 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e3c02e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#918e80 is the less saturated color, while #fed113 is the most saturated one.
